Ralph Lauren Corporation (NYSE:RL) is a global leader in the design, marketing and distribution of premium lifestyle products in five categories: apparel, accessories, home, fragrances, and hospitality. For more than 50 years, Ralph Lauren's reputation and distinctive image have been consistently developed across an expanding number of products, brands and international markets. The Company's brand names, which include Ralph Lauren, Ralph Lauren Collection, Ralph Lauren Purple Label, Polo Ralph Lauren, Double RL, Lauren Ralph Lauren, Polo Ralph Lauren Children, Chaps, among others, constitute one of the world's most widely recognized families of consumer brands.

We are seeking a passionate and highly experienced CRM & Data Strategy Analyst to join our Data Strategy team.Reporting into Senior Data Strategy Manager, this individual will be owning analysis of end-to-end CRM and Marketing activities, owning business as usual (BAU) CRM Reporting, supporting Senior Analysts with ad-hoc requests and data extracts, and reporting back to the business on the success of campaigns, database health and overall CRM performance.

o Become a subject matter expert on all CRM journeys / campaigns and associated data landscape, which includes familiarity with key platforms and having in-depth knowledge of data flows

o Own analysis and reporting of CRM / Marketing activities

o Own the set-up of BAU CRM campaigns, which includes weekly promotional emails

o Build guides and document processes related to CRM journeys and platforms

o Report on key marketing activities including database health, acquisitions, and campaign performances

o Optimise existing processes to help improve efficiencies through automation

o Support Senior Analysts with adhoc activities, which include audience pulls and investigations

o Support with customer investigations promptly and push fixes to ensure we drive better customer experiences

o Build relationships with internal and external stakeholders

Pre-Employment Checks for Data Science Jobs: DBS, References & Right-to-Work and more Explained

Pre-employment screening in data science reflects the discipline's unique position at the intersection of statistical analysis, machine learning innovation, and strategic business intelligence. Data scientists often have privileged access to comprehensive datasets, proprietary algorithms, and business-critical insights that form the foundation of organisational strategy and competitive positioning. The data science industry operates within complex regulatory frameworks spanning GDPR, sector-specific data protection requirements, and emerging AI governance regulations. Data scientists must demonstrate not only technical competence in statistical modelling and machine learning but also deep understanding of research ethics, data privacy principles, and the societal implications of algorithmic decision-making. Modern data science roles frequently involve analysing personally identifiable information, financial data, healthcare records, and sensitive business intelligence across multiple jurisdictions and regulatory frameworks simultaneously. The combination of analytical privilege, predictive capabilities, and strategic influence makes thorough candidate verification essential for maintaining compliance, security, and public trust in data-driven insights and automated systems.
